What Travellers Say
Reviews Summary
Taman Gelora is praised for its peaceful vibe, scenic beauty with both a lake and beach, and well-maintained facilities including playgrounds and exercise equipment. It's a popular spot for jogging and group fitness activities, offering a refreshing escape. However, some find the sandy jogging tracks inconvenient, and the park can get crowded on weekends and public holidays.

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Taman Gelora is located a little distance from the city center. You can reach it by car or taxi. The drive typically takes around 15-20 minutes depending on traffic. 🚗
Yes, there is free and spacious parking available at Taman Gelora, making it convenient for visitors arriving by car. 🅿️
While it's a bit far to walk from the city center, cycling is an option if you enjoy longer rides. The park is also linked to Tanjung Api via a pathed walkway for those exploring the coastline. 🚲
Public transport options directly to Taman Gelora might be limited. It's best to check local bus routes or consider ride-sharing services for convenience. 🚌
The park has paved walkways, but some natural jogging tracks might be sandy, which could pose a challenge for wheelchairs. It's advisable to stick to the main paths. ♿
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, Taman Gelora is a public park and entry is completely free for all visitors. Enjoy the scenic beauty without any cost! :moneywithwings:
Taman Gelora is generally open from early morning until late evening. However, it is closed every Wednesday for maintenance. 🕐
As it's a public park, there's no need to book anything in advance. You can visit anytime during its operating hours, except on Wednesdays. 🎟️
The park is popular for morning group exercises and dancing. You might also find local performers like balloon artists, especially on weekends. 🎤
Taman Gelora offers playgrounds, toilets, outdoor exercise equipment, and a scenic lake. Food vendors are also often present. 🚽

🎫 🏃♀️ Fitness & Activities
Taman Gelora is perfect for jogging, walking, and group exercises like dancing. There are also outdoor fitness machines available for a full workout. :runner:
The park features a 'sand loop' which is about 1.5km. You can also run on the outer parts of the track. It's known for being cooling due to trees and sea breeze. :runningshirtwith_sash:
Yes, many locals gather for group exercises and dancing, especially in the mornings. It's a great way to experience the community spirit. :dancer:
You're welcome to bring your own sports equipment for personal use, as long as it doesn't disrupt other visitors. 🏐
Absolutely! Morning runs are very popular here, with many elderly folks enjoying their walks and exercises. It's a vibrant and healthy start to the day. :sunriseovermountains:
